Layering 101: Creating Dimension with Oversized Jackets

Layering is a fundamental technique in fashion that allows you to add depth and interest to your outfit. Oversized jackets, with their voluminous silhouette, are perfect for layering and can instantly elevate your look. In this blog post, we'll delve into the art of layering with oversized jackets, exploring how to create dimension and texture for a stylish and dynamic ensemble.

Choosing the Right Base

The key to successful layering is starting with a solid base. Opt for form-fitting basics like a fitted t-shirt, slim-fit sweater, or a sleek blouse as your foundation. These pieces will provide structure and contrast to the oversized silhouette of the jacket.

Selecting the Oversized Jacket

When choosing an oversized jacket for layering, consider the fabric, length, and style. Look for jackets with interesting textures or details like quilting, shearling lining, or statement buttons to add visual interest. Experiment with different lengths and styles, from longline coats to cropped bombers, to find the perfect match for your outfit.

Layering Techniques: There are various layering techniques you can use to create dimension with oversized jackets. One popular method is the "third piece rule," which involves adding a third layer, such as an oversized jacket, to your outfit to add depth and dimension. You can also play with proportions by layering different lengths, such as a longer shirt or sweater underneath a shorter jacket.

Mixing Textures and Fabrics

To add visual interest to your layered look, mix and match textures and fabrics. Pair a chunky knit sweater with a smooth leather jacket or layer a silk blouse under a cozy wool coat. Mixing textures adds depth and dimension to your outfit while creating a visually dynamic ensemble.

Accessorizing: Accessories are the finishing touch to your layered look. Add a statement belt to cinch the waist and define your silhouette or layer delicate necklaces for a touch of sparkle. Don't forget to consider footwear and bags as well, as they can further enhance the overall texture and dimension of your outfit.

Experimenting with Lengths

Experimenting with lengths is another way to create dimension with oversized jackets. Try layering a longer tunic or dress under a cropped jacket for a modern and unexpected twist. Alternatively, layer a longer coat over a shorter top for a layered look that's both stylish and functional.
